Chris Breach
Position: Defender
D.O.B.: 19/04/1986
Signed From: Bognor Regis
Previous Clubs: Brighton, Bognor Regis
Rooks Debut: 09/08/2008
Goals: 0
Sponsored By: Sonna Lawrence
Came through the ranks at Brighton, where he suffered a number of injury problems. Spent two years as a professional with the Seagulls without making a first team appearance before being released at the end of the 2006-07 season. Joined Bognor where he had previously been on loan and signed for Lewes in May 2008. A centre back who can also play in midfield, Breach was one of last season's most improved players.
Anthony Barness
Position: Defender
D.O.B.: 25/02/1973
Signed From: Grays Athletic
Previous Clubs: Charlton, Chelsea, Bolton, Plymouth, Grays
Rooks Debut: 14/08/2007
Goals: 0
Sponsored By: Pat & Roy Dartnell
Started out at Charlton before joining Chelsea for £350,000 in September 1992. Made just 14 appearances for the Blues and had a loan spell at Southend before returning to Charlton in August 1996 for £165,000. After 97 appearances for the Addicks he joined Bolton on a free transfer in 2000 and played 84 times before switching to Plymouth in May 2005. Had a short spell at Grays Athletic before joining Lewes at the start of the BSS championship-winning season in 2007-08. A very popular and well respected club captain.

Jack Walder
Position: Midfield
D.O.B.: -
Signed From: Lewes U18
Previous Clubs: -
Rooks Debut: 15/08/2009
Goals: 0
Sponsored By: Ethel Treagus
A tigerish midfielder who was a regular for Lewes at under-18 level before deciding to take a year out of football. Returned towards the end of the 2008-09 season to play a handful of reserve games in the Combination League before committing himself to a full-time return at the start of the 2009-10 campaign. Made his first-team debut away to Newport County in August and scored his first goal in November, the 94th minute equaliser in the FA Trophy 3rd Qualifying round tie at Eastleigh.

Scott Manning
Position: Defender
D.O.B.: -
Signed From: Lewes U18
Previous Clubs: -
Rooks Debut: -
Goals: 0
Sponsored By: -
Another youth team product who broke into the first-team during the 2009-10 season, making his debut in the 1-1 draw at home to Staines Town on October 3 and going on to make three further starts before the end of the campaign. Promoted to the first-team squad for 2010-11 and a great prospect for the future.

Jamie Crellin
Position: Midfield
D.O.B.: -
Signed From: Lewes U18
Previous Clubs: -
Rooks Debut: -
Goals: 0
Sponsored By: -
Tough tackling midfielder who also has an eye for a pass, youth team product Crellin made his debut as a substitute in the FA Trophy tie away to Kidderminster on January 19, 2010, and went on to make a further five appearances before the end of the season. Like Scott Manning, promoted to the first-team squad for the current campaign.
